Blizzard's Frank Pearce <a href="http://www.videogamer.com/news/16-11-2007-6902.html">told videogamer.com</a> that the folks at Blizzard "haven't even started to think about a sequel" to <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/category/world-of-warcraft"><em>World of Warcraft</em></a>. So, we can knock one potential title off the "could be the next Blizzard MMO" list.<br /><br />We're not surprised. MMO sequels have had an uninspiring past. <a href="http://www.gamespot.com/gamespot/features/pc/graveyard_ultima/"><em>Ultima Worlds Online: Origin</em> was canceled</a> before it even reached the beta testing stage. <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/category/everquest-ii"><em>EverQuest II</em></a> and <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/category/lineage-ii"><em>Lineage II</em></a> have both been fairly successful but they've failed to attract anywhere near as many players as their predecessors. There's also the whole "if it ain't broke, don't fix it" thing. <em>World of Warcraft</em> is <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/2007/11/14/world-of-warcraft-still-growing-9-3-million-served/">still growing</a> in terms of global numbers (though that growth is probably mostly thanks to China). People numbering in the millions across all continents are still playing <em>WoW</em>.
